Component: BW-WHM
Component Name: Warehouse Management
Description: Basic cube, whose data is stored physically in a MOLAP store.
Key Concepts: MOLAP cube is a type of data storage used in SAP BW-WHM Warehouse Management. It stands for Multidimensional Online Analytical Processing and is a type of cube that stores data in a multidimensional structure. This structure allows for faster analysis and retrieval of data, as well as more efficient storage. How to use it: MOLAP cubes are used in SAP BW-WHM Warehouse Management to store and analyze data. They are created by loading data into the cube from a source system, such as an ERP system or flat file. Once the data is loaded, it can be analyzed using various tools, such as OLAP queries or reporting tools. Related Information: MOLAP cubes are similar to ROLAP cubes, which are also used in SAP BW-WHM Warehouse Management. ROLAP cubes are based on relational databases and are more flexible than MOLAP cubes, but they may take longer to process and analyze.
